| Bernard
Behrens makes his first appearance as the safecracker. He
also shows up in The Possessed as the Monsignor and in A
Shaolin Treasure as the treasure hunter who shoots the
Shaolin Priest in the leg. |

| Script differences | |
| In the original script,
as Paul goes to dance with Carolyn, Annie points out
Blaisdell's first wife, a red haired woman, to Caine. She
asks Caine what the first wife looks like, because Paul
only described her as Bette Davis in "Whatever
Happened to Baby Jane". Caine replies with,
"She is beautiful in her way as in yours." |
Monica Sztybel |
| After the flashback
about Peter's mother, and the dialog about Peter carrying
the photo of his mother in his wallet and Annie in his
heart, she starts her reply the same, "I think I'm
going to like you a lot." In the script she continues with, "I'm so glad Peter's found you. There was such rage inside him. Such pain. You must heal those wounds." Caine replies with, "I will try." She says, "No. You will succeed." Then she turns her head and asks, "How happy does my husband look?" Caine watches and replies, "Proud." Annie says, "I'm proud of him. There are demons in his past. Perhaps he can put them to rest today." |
